The Israeli Soundscape: A Journey Through Jazz, Pop, and Rock

Hosted By: Orange County Jewish Community Scholar Program ("CSP")

The Community Scholar Program presents a three-part exploration of the evolution of Israeli music from the 1970s to today, tracing how global influences were reshaped into a distinct national sound. The series examines jazz, pop, and rock, highlighting how Eastern and Western styles fused to reflect shifting identities and cultural tensions. Together, the sessions reveal how music became a vehicle for expression, unity, and political voice in Israeli society.
